Just thinking ahead a bit to the inevitable icy winter, I'm really keen to keep commuting.
I'll want to maximise grip so have been looking into studded tyres. I read an excellent web page that reviewed lots of different tyres and drew distinctions between ability to handle deep snow, compacted snow, flat ice and ability to climb out of icy ridges. The site recommended you ensure you currently have 10 to 20 mm clearance above and to the sides of the tyres.
So, I'm going to order some studded tyres - but first I need to decide which bike to use. Both bikes have the clearance.
Bike 1 : Planet X Kaffenback steel framed all rounder, takes 700c tyres. Currently using Schwalbe Marathon+ 35mm.
Bike 2 : Yeti Arc alu hardtail, 26" tyres. Think the current tyres are Mavic Crossride, though I also have a pair of WTB Raptors waiting for a good muddy outing.
So which would be best on ice with studded tyres?
